Actress and producer Roma Downey asked social media followers to pray for American missionary Andrew Brunson, who was recently placed on house arrest after more than a year behind bars in Turkey.

Earlier this week, President Donald Trump leveled sanctions against two Turkish officials due to Turkey’s imprisonment of the longtime pastor.

“[Tayyip] Erdogan cannot afford a full-blown crisis with the US given the fragility of Turkey’s economy,” said Wolfango Piccoli, of the consultancy Teneo Intelligence. “In the short term, the U.S. sanctions can be used to rally support around the flag. But economic reality will soon kick in, forcing Erdogan to reconsider his defiant stance.”

But Turkey threatened retaliation over the sanctions.

Downey is far from the only prominent figure to bring light to Brunson’s unjust imprisonment.

Turkish officials imprisoned Brunson in October 2016 and charged him with engaging in espionage and aiding terrorist groups.

Erdogan demands the United States extradite Fethullah Gulen, whom Erdogan has repeatedly accused of organizing the 2016 coup from his compound in Pennsylvania, before Erdogan will release Brunson.

“Our fellow citizens aren’t bargaining chips,” Sen. Ben Sasse, R-Nebraska, says. “Pastor Brunson is an innocent man. Turkey’s charges are completely unjust and these new sanctions are absolutely warranted. President Erdogan ought to know that the United States expects more from a member of NATO. Free Pastor Brunson now.”
